Warning: Spoilers Ahead

It’s time. When the Musketeers rescued General De Foix in “Keep Your Friends Close,” we learned that he and Treville had been keeping a very big secret from Porthos. They know who his father is, but it’s a secret they seemed resolved to take to their graves. But with De Foix in mortal danger, he had time to reconsider and he determined that Porthos should know the truth. But it’s not until Treville is also seriously wounded that he feels the need to unburden himself. And it’s not like Porthos was totally in the dark. He knew the captain was keeping something from him, he just had no idea it was this big.

Episode synopsis, from BBC America:

Porthos uncovers the truth about his parentage and demands answers from his new-found father. As he learns more about his past, Porthos questions his place in the Musketeers regiment. However the Musketeers have suspicions about Porthos’ new family, wondering whether he should trust him. Can they save Porthos from the dangers that lie ahead and where do his true loyalties lie?
